Tri-County Health Care to Host Wellebrate on March 14
Tri-County Health Care invites everyone to attend Wellebrate, an event that combines the fun of Men’s Night Out, Women’s Day Out and February Festival of Health to promote and celebrate wellness in local communities. It will be held on Saturday, March 14 from 9 a.m. to 1 p.m. at M State in Wadena.
This free family event will feature more than 60 health-related and interactive booths by local businesses and organizations. Each booth provides hands-on learning and community health, wellness and safety information for all ages. There will be free water testing, blood pressure checks, vision screenings and blood glucose testing. Entertainment and demonstrations will also take place throughout the day, including Just For Kix dance performances, Tae Kwon Do and self-defense demonstrations by Mid-Minnesota Tae Kwon Do and Master Lolita, face painting, caricatures, chair massages and a free light lunch.
The featured presentation will begin at 11:15 a.m. Carisa Rasmussen, Clean and Lean Founder, will highlight five easy ways to keep families healthy in the kitchen by providing tools, guidelines and tips based on what can be purchased locally and online. She has been a Fox 9 morning show on air contributor for seven years teaching Minnesota her wellness tips. Her focus on creating a winning mindset and leading with laughter has been presented at many local and national events and she was nominated for the Minneapolis-St. Paul Magazine Women in Business award.
There will also be an opportunity to learn about updates on Tri-County Health Care’s new building project. Joel Beiswenger, president and CEO, will be available to answer questions and there will be artist renderings that include the project site, road changes, interior and exterior images and a virtual tour. Wellebrate is sponsored by Tri-County Health Care, Tri-County Health Care Foundation and M State Wadena. No pre-registration is required. ABOUT TRI-COUNTY HEALTH CARE
Tri-County Health Care is a private, not-for-profit health care system based in Wadena, Minnesota. It offers care services such as primary health, surgery, cancer care, diagnostic imaging, obstetrics, orthopedics and rehabilitation. Tri-County Health Care operates a hospital and medical clinic in Wadena, and serves the counties of Wadena, Todd and Otter Tail through five satellite clinics and two physical therapy clinics in Bertha, Henning, Ottertail, Sebeka and Verndale.
